Over the last few months, officials on the U.S.-Mexico border have begun implementing a deliberate policy of the hostage taking of children, ripping kids as young as one year old from their parents at the border and removing them into the byzantine world of detention, foster care, and miscellaneous other systems. Women report their children screaming in terror as strangers forcibly removed and dragged them into vans and then onto places unknown. 
The manifest unconcern with the well-being of the children is summed up by John Kelly’s response as to what would happen next. He told an interviewer the kids would be placed in foster care “or whatever,” and explained that the seizing of children was intended as a “tough deterrent” against those trying to cross the border without papers.
Trump has raged against a growing slew of immigrant groups in recent months and has, over the past week, publicly mused about removing would-be-immigrants’ rights to a trial and simply throwing them back over the border. He labels some immigrants as “animals,” and talks about chain migration “breeders,” a language not so far from Hitler’s description of Jews as “bacillus;” long before there was genocide, there was a language of systematic dehumanization and a progressive erosion of basic civil rights for Jews and other minorities. 
Last week Trump said that desperate young kids trying to cross the border are “not innocent.” His administration, which has long made it a policy to separate husband from wife at the border, has now begun incarcerating asylum seekers en masse – the poor and huddled masses of our troubled age, people with nothing, who walk hundreds of miles, braving rape, robbery and kidnapping in order to reach a land they have been told is generous and kind and empathetic and law-abiding, only to find that that land’s officers now seize their young children as if they were ill-begotten property forfeit in a drug raid.

The following is text from the U.S. military tribunal verdict in Case No. 47 of what came to be known as the “Subsequent Nuremberg Trials,” a series of trials of lesser known Nazis in the years following the main Nuremberg cases immediately after World War II. 
Case No. 47 is known as “The Hostages Trial,” against Wilhelm List and other Nazi officers accused of taking, and punishing, hostages as reprisals for attacks on Germans and German infrastructure. It was tried from July 8, 1947, through Feb. 19, 1948, and reiterated the precedent that simply saying “I was only following orders” was no defense against charges of carrying out clearly immoral actions.

“...The defendants invoke the defensive plea that the acts charged as crimes were carried out pursuant to orders of superior officers whom they were obliged to obey… Superior order is not a defence to a criminal act is a rule of fundamental criminal justice that has been adopted by civilized nations extensively.” 
The judgment continued that, “Implicit obedience to orders of superior officers is almost indispensable to every military system. But this implies obedience to lawful orders only. If the act done pursuant to a superior’s orders be murder, the production of the order will not make it any less so. It may mitigate but it cannot justify the crime…The general rule is that members of the armed forces are bound to obey only the lawful orders of their commanding officers and they cannot escape criminal liability by obeying a command which violates International Law and outrages fundamental concepts of justice.”

The Sacramento Immigration committee has established a hot line to report ICE activity in the neighborhoods, at schools, parks, and other areas. 
916-245-6773
If you see ICE activity, please report it.  When you report the activity, volunteers and legal observers will go to the location. 
They will document the arrests to be certain that the rights of the accused are respected.  They will also assist with contacting family members and being certain that children are cared for
